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7444593 02 0959024
717620960 083 405392
717620960 083 405392
33695 17658 11
All about undefined
Interested in learning more?
717620960 083 405392
33695 17658 11
See more
42963 578 55
0339653534 53537158789 892 45
See more
57766161320 571 43007
692213 66521304 19737 34595134
See more